Absorbent article with superabsorbent particle containing insert pad and liquid dispersion pad

1. An absorbent article comprising;

  • a liquid impermeable backing sheet;

    a relatively liquid permeable facing sheet;

    a composite absorbent pad positioned between the backing sheet and the facing sheet, the composite pad comprising a liquid dispersion pad and a substantially bonded insert pad, the insert pad being positioned between the facing sheet and overlying the liquid dispersion pad so as to permit flow of liquid to the insert pad without passage through the liquid dispersion pad;

    the liquid dispersion pad comprising fibers and assisting in dispersing liquid passing through the facing sheet; and

    the insert pad including fibers at least partially coated with a binder material, the fibers being bound together by the binder material to form the substantially bonded insert pad, the fibers also having superabsorbent particles adhered to the fibers by the binder material, the insert pad having a dry weight, the superabsorbent particles being present in a range of from about ten percent to about eighty percent of the dry weight of the insert pad.
